Dear Prime Minister Berlusconi:

I support the End Water Poverty campaign calling for sanitation and water for all. It is a scandal that 2.5 billion people live without access to a safe toilet and almost a billion are still waiting for clean water.

As Chair of the G8, we urgently need your leadership to establish a Global Framework for Action to tackle a crisis that kills 5,000 children every day. This should be an agreement in which:

  • Developing countries create national plans to deliver sanitation and water to all
  • Developed countries ensure that no credible plan fails for a lack of finance.
  • International systems are established to monitor and drive progress, including an annual review, a global task force and an annual high-level meeting.

It really pays to invest in sanitation and water. For every $1 spent on these services, an economy gains an estimated $8 through better health, education and productivity.
